Find a book from home or use any book you like from StoryBox Online
Before you start to read today, LOOK at the Front Cover.
Can you find and point to the Title- The name of the story, on the front cover?
Can you find the Author's name- The person who writes the words in a book?
Can you remember what does it mean if there is only one name after the title? What two jobs did that person do?
Look at the Front cover carefully. Make a prediction, what do you think the story may be about?
After reading the book where you right?
Can you do this again with another of your books from home?
